As a Financial Analyst you will provide support to the insurance division Banner Plans and Networks monthly processes such as Lawson General Ledger (G/L) and Accounts Payable (AP) queries (reporting) as well as financial reporting (revenue & expenses) by department. You will help support the quarterly forecast process for BPN and provide support for assigned plans or networks, Banner University Health Plans, Banner MA, Banner Health Network and/or Banner Network Southern AZ, as well as plans including Banner/Aetna JV on monthly processes such as Lawson G/L queries and financial reporting by plan. Monthly duties may include: month end journal entry support analysis of revenue, expense and FTEs (Full Time Employees) by department compared to forecast; invoicing of admin costs; pulling claim lags and reviewing claims data; reconciliation of membership, care coordination payments and physician incentives to accruals and other AD Hoc reporting and projects. Having excellent Excel skills and abilities to work with large volumes of data using formulas and pivot tables, SQL query knowledge for pulling claims data and using General Ledger Data system such as Lawson queries will be helpful in this role. POSITION SUMMARY This position provides financial decision support for operations by providing management with information for use in planning, controlling and improving operations and making strategic decisions. CORE FUNCTIONS 1. Prepares alternate and complete financial and statistical reports by identifying appropriate sources of data and meaningful financial indicators. This includes the coordination of the facility month end close process and the required participation with corporate finance. 2. Creates and generates reports used to analyze data. 3. Maintains accurate statistical, contractual or other financial databases, as assigned. 4. Works with other analysts to manage key financial processes within facility (including operating budgets, forecasts, program reporting and analysis, charge management, cost accounting, decision support and reimbursement analysis. 5. Acts as a technical resource and liaison to system management, administrators, department heads, and co-workers on financial related issues. 6. Works on problems requiring data analysis and the evaluation of identifiable factors. Typically receives general instruction on routine work. Exercises judgment within generally defined practices and polices in selecting methods and techniques for obtaining solutions. Position interacts with Regulatory Agencies, Information Services Benefits, Finance and Human Resources ensure timely, accurate and efficient reporting of data and processes. Incumbent must be able to read and understand technical pronouncements, identify compliance issues and make independent decisions. M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S Requires Bachelor’s Degree in Accounting or Finance or equivalent experience. Requires a proficiency level typically attained with zero to two years experience in healthcare finance. Must be able to work with minimal supervision and prioritize multiple projects. Proven analytical skills are necessary. Must be proficient in the use of sophisticated software programs and office desktop applications. Excellent human relations, organizational and communication skills are required. P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S Additional related education and/or experience preferred.
